Produktbeschreibung
This book collects nine seminal essays by Mark Richard, alongside four new essays and an introduction. Each essay attempts to understand the idea of a proposition. Richard explores the truth value of objects of thought and assertion; defends a relativist view of those objects; and discusses relations between sentential and propositional structure.
Autorenporträt
Mark Richard is a Professor of Philosophy at Harvard University. He is the author of Context and the Attitudes: Meaning in Context, Volume 1 (OUP, 2013), Propositional Attitudes (CUP, 1990), When Truth Gives Out (OUP, 2008), and the editor of Meaning (Blackwell, 2002).
